For viewers who want to visit Chloride townsite, it is directly between Kingman and Las Vegas on a paved road FOUR (plus a block or two) miles off of Highway 93. Watch out for cows wandering on roads--it is open range even in the townsite.

Great video... Have been dropping by Chloride since the 1990s. I might havtld you about is place last year. Mural painter, Roy Purcell was an art teacher at UNLV at one time. He used automotive paint to hold up to the sun, UV, & elements.

A story I heard about the jail was that the character of Otis the drunk from The Andy Griffith show was inspired by a real person in Chloride. One of the writers of the show was on vacation and stopped there and found out about a local who always came drinking at the bar on Friday, then always checked himself into the jail because his wife would not let him into the house drunk. So he'd sober up Saturday in the jail, then Sunday he'd join his wife at church and spend Sunday through Thursday at home and then on Friday start over at the bar and jail.

Would have loved to hear about the HualapI indians since you are fascinated by native indian history... Hualapai means People of the Tall Pines (you love trees), who live on a 1 million acre reservation along 100 miles of the grand canyon west. Hunter gathers who traded with neighboring Havasupai crop growers. .with some 2300 members today. Bigger than population of Chloride.
Chloride's name comes from the mining of silver Chloride, a white crystalline powder used for mirror making, pottery glazing, mercury poisoning cure, antibacterial, and WJ favorite, photography.
